### Migration Step 4 — Swap in the Coppergate metrics sidecar

Replace the in-process aggregator with the Coppergate sidecar on each pod. Reviewers should verify the sidecar shares the pod network namespace, that the old scrape annotation is removed, and that flush intervals match what the dashboard team expects. Resource limits are deliberately tight to catch leaks early. The sidecar must be deployed with exactly the configuration below.

service settings:
soriel:
  pin: 2676
  tenant: sorys
  seal: seal_9a8be454
  metrics_host: metrics.soriel.ordinstack.corp
  standby_team: kelax
  escalation: silath-sorir
  nonce: 65e0a1

Leadership Review — Concentration Risk

Quick heads-up for sales leads: Bramleigh Foods now accounts for roughly 38% of Torchpine's recurring revenue. That's great until it isn't. We're pushing diversification targets next quarter — two new verticals, smaller average deal size, faster cycles. Expect revised comp incentives to match. The confidential rationale is spelled out just below.

management briefing: Headcount on the Pelath team goes from 29 to 101 by the end of April. Gross margin on Pelath came in at 63 percent against a plan of 41 percent.

Subject: Lease renegotiation — Hartwell Quay site. Finance team: we reopened terms with the landlord, Pellmore Estates, on the Hartwell Quay office. Current ask: fifteen percent rent reduction, two-year break clause, landlord funds HVAC replacement. Their counter lands Friday. Model both outcomes against the relocation option in Drayfield by Wednesday close. No external discussion — staff have not been briefed. Cashflow impact summary to me only. The confidential position we will hold in negotiations is set out below.

confidential, badup-hawef: The finance team signed off on a budget of $12.8 million for Project Eliael. The renewal with Wenaxix Foods closes at $44.4 million a year, 49 percent above the last contract.

## Step 4: Migrate the Tide Widget

The Moonreach tide-table widget now pulls predictions from the Harborline feed instead of the legacy poller. Disable the poller cron before switching, or both sources will write to the cache. Clear the cache once after cut-over. Verify the widget renders for at least two stations. Then apply the following configuration values to the widget service.

config for bahop-baduf:
[kasion]
team = lamath
access_code = ac_d807e5
host = kasion.paliqcloud.corp
port = 4000
owner = julix.tamvan
peer = frair.qorvelsoft.local